How to Convert Liter to Quart

1 liter = 1.05669 quarts

Quart = Liter × 1.05669

Example: 82216.7 L × 1.05669 = 86877 qt

Reverse Conversion

To convert quarts back to liters:

  • Remember, 1 quart equals 0.946353 liters.
  • To convert 86877 qt to L, multiply 86877 x 0.946353, resulting in 82217 L.
